Responsible for welding and assembling structural forms such as machinery frames, tanks, pressure vessels, furnace shells, buildings and pipe.
Primary Responsibilities- Selects equipment and plans layouts, assembly, and welding, applying knowledge of geometry, physical properties of metal machining, weld shrinkage and welding techniques
- May be required to use Gas—Metal Arc, Flux‑Cored Arc, Gas‑Tungsten Arc, Submerged Arc or Shielded Metal Arc welding processes
- Bolts, clamps, and weld together metal components of products such as piping systems, place, pipe and tube or structural shapes, using arc and arc gas welding equipment
- May manually apply filler rod to supply weld metal. May clean or degrease weld joint or workplace, using wire brush, portable grinder, or chemical bath. May repair broken or cracked parts and fill holes. May remove excess weld, defective weld material, slag and spatter, using carbon arc gouge, hand scrapper, grinder or power chipper. May preheat work piece, using hand torch or heating furnace.
May cut metal plates or structural shapes - Examines weld for bead size and other specifications
